We wouldn't recommend Jack's BBQ. We went to the trinity lane location and found it considerably inferior to recent BBQ experiences in Tulsa, Tampa and San Antonio.

I'll second (or third or fourth?) the Pancake Pantry suggestion. We went the morning of the NU/Vanderbilt game, waited an hour in line, but it was worth it.
Also, be aware that Rotier's is not open on Sunday. Our Nashville host had promised us that after eating there, all other cheeseburgers would feel vastly inferior. Unfortunately, we tried to go the day after the game and found it closed. Instead, we ate bbq downtown at Jack's B-B-Q and then enjoyed some live music at The Stage. Both good experiences.

> I didn't save the earlier post, but was in Nashville for the game, and we had a
> great dinner at the Sunset Grill. Great enough, in fact, that my parents (both
> Vandy alums) went back there again when they were in town a couple of weeks
> later, and they loved it just as much the second time.
>
> http://www.sunsetgrill.com/
>
> Another place that we stopped was a little tavern called Rotier's, which My
> parents hadn't visited since they were on campus in 1964. Other than an
> expanded dining room, they said it hadn't changed a bit since then. They
> ordered the "Grilled Cheeseburger" which is known pretty much everywhere else as
> a Patty Melt, and I went with the cheeseburger (served on french bread). Both
> were top notch.
